WebSep 13, 2024 · Only licensed growers can import industrial hemp seeds into Canada. A valid specific import permit is required to import seeds. All seeds must be cleaned prior to importation (free of soil peds, plant debris and related matter) and accompanied by a Phytosanitary Certificate. WebImporting small packet seed into Canada. Seeds in small packets, intended primarily for home gardens, and imported by home gardeners or by commercial businesses, must comply with the requirements of the Seeds Act and Seeds Regulations.
